Carrie Shelver

Board member

Carrie Shelver is a feminist activist from South Africa now living and working in Geneva. Since the late 90s, Carrie has been part of various social justice movements and activist groups – working on HIV and AIDS, sexual orientation, violence against women, forced migration and economic justice. Carrie is devoted to feminist popular education and art-making for advocacy and movement building. Unfortunately, Carrie gets to do too little of this in her current position as the Advocacy Advisor on Universal Periodic Review for the Sexual Rights Initiative but is nevertheless committed to exploiting the cracks in the UN human rights industrial complex to further the feminist socialist decolonial struggle.